ZIP Code 55432 — Fridley, MN

Anoka | 2024 Census Data

Key Takeaway

ZIP code 55432 in Fridley, MN has a population of 33,672 with a median household income of $79,520 and a median home value of $301,800 . The cost of living index is 110.2 (national average = 100).
